Particle Capture & Depth Filtration Mechanisms
Our filter cartridges are utilised for dead-end filtrations in utility or product filtration processes. The liquid enters the housing through the filter bag or strainer basket, with flow direction either in-to-out or out-to-in. Solids and contaminants are trapped inside the filter bag or strainer and can be easily removed through backwashing, offline cleaning, or disposal.
Design Basis & Operating Envelope
- Available Housing materials
- PP/PTFE Lined, Carbon Steel, SS 304, 316, or speciality alloys.Epoxy finish on carbon vessels
- Filter media
- PP, PES, PTFE, PA, Steel, Sintered Mesh
- Pressure ratings
- 1 – 200 Kg/cm²
- Designed to ASME standards – U-Stamp designs available
- Low-pressure drop suited for various applications
- Operating temperature range
- -50°C to 800°C
- Inlet/outlet connections
- Threaded, flanged, sanitary
- Easy to open
- Rothman clamps or Davit arm assembly for top dome opening (hydraulic closing and opening available as an option)
